Swing Italiano - The Billy BrothersThis is the third CD of the Billy Bros. Jumpin Orchestra. After the success of the second album on Part Records, here is the new release of these italian Swingsters. 14 tracks, all sung in italian, proof the quality of this big band. Dance to the swing!
 
1.Swing swing swing 2.Carina 3.A me mi piace lo swing 4.Tammurriata nera 5.Musetto 6.A 15 anni 7.Mamma voglio anch'io la fidanzata 8.Questa è la mia gang 9.Guarda che luna 10.Buonasera signorina 11.Ba.. ba.. baciami piccina 12.Tu vuo fa' l'americano 13.Billy Bros. Theme 14.Bonus track: Swinging bells

U.S.A. - 1932
The world of jazz discovers a new style based on a continuing and obsessive rhythmic swinging that invites irresistibly to dancing. It's the Swing Craze, the era of Swing!!Benny Goodman, Glenn Miller, Duke Ellington, Count Basie, Lionel Hampton and Cab Calloway.
 
ITALY - 40's
In spite of censorship, the rhythm lovers keep on swinging, while the boogie-woogie joins in. Alberto Rabagliati, Natalino Otto, Ernesto Bonino, Gorni Kramer.
 
U.S.A. - EUROPE - ITALY - 50's
The Rock'n'Roll explosion, the birth of Fiat 500, families discover picnics and weekends; Fellini shoots 'La Dolce Vita', Fred Buscaglione and Renato Carosone become the highlights of music.
 
ITALY - Some time later...
Somewhre between Swing and Rhythm & Blues, rolling into Jumpin' Jive and Jump Blues, here's where you can find this polished, dynamic, and zoot-suited nine piece unit with acrobatic stage antics and wild delivery.

Discography:
The BILLY BROS. Jumpin' Orchestra boasts the following recordings:
CD Compilations
Pescara Rock 64-94 - Il Centro Records - 1994 (I)
The next chapter - Pollytone Records - 1995 (UK)
CD's
Craze Radio Daze - AMBC Records - 1999 (I)
The Wild Party - Part Records - 2000 (D)
Swing Italiano - Part Records - 2003 (D)
